Ken Rosenthal reacts to the Cubs landing third baseman Alex Bregman on a 5-year, $175 million deal. What will they do with Nico Hoerner? (Top of show) (3:43) There are three big bats remaining in free agency, and there will be multiple big market teams left out of the Kyle Tucker, Cody Bellinger, and Bo Bichette sweepstakes. (7:15) How did the Red Sox let Bregman go? What a mess. Check out North Side Territory and Monster Territory for more on this deal! (10:46) Inside Dish explores Detroit Tigers ace Tarik Skubal’s looming arbitration fight. (20:24) Grillin’ Ken answers your LIVE questions, including if Bichette is signing with the Phillies today, Braves SP needs, the Angels direction and how the Pirates can improve.
